Theater Rental
- Rental Includes:
- • Use of lobby, auditorium, green room, and dressing rooms.
- • Stage lighting.
- • One theatre staff person.
- • Public address system with one hand/floor microphone, one wireless mic and one floor mic.
Occupancy of auditorium includes 667 seats plus 6 wheelchair spaces and 30 standing room.
Guidlines
Liberty Theater and the McTavish Room are separate rentals, fee adjustments can be made for combination rentals.
All areas of the building are NON-Smoking areas.
Renters are to provide their own crew for load-in, load-out, cleanup, etc.
Technical systems (lights, sound, rigging) may only be operated by theatre staff or trained personnel approved by theatre management. Operation of multiple systems requires additional theatre technicians and/or trained and approved personnel. Hourly rates apply for training.
Except by special arrangement, the Liberty Theater provides all intermission refreshments and retains all revenue from refreshment sales.
Staffing for souvenir sales is not included in rentals. Renters should arrange their own staffing and finances, the theater will receive 15% of the gross as commission.
Cleaning service is provided on or before each performance day. Renter's are responsible for maintaining the condition of all facilities on rehearsal/setup days.
No occupancy is permitted between midnight and 8am.
Construction areas and all unfinished spaces may not be entered and are not available for use by renters.
All tickets for ticketed events will be sold through the Liberty Theater Box Office and through our agreement with TicketsWest.
Timeline and Cancellation Policy
Rental agreements must be signed and Full Payment of all anticipated costs must be made no later than 60 Days Prior to rental date or before tickets are scheduled to go on sale (whichever is earlier).
Cancellations 60 days or more before the rental date are subject to a 20% administrative fee. Cancellations less than 60 days prior to rental date are wholly non-refundable. Renter cancellations must be in writing.
Contract Information
- At the time of booking, you will need to provide the following information:
- • What time the theatre will be opened.
- • What time any rehearsal will begin and end.
- • What time the event or performance will begin.
- • Approximately how many persons are expected to be in the building during your period of use (how many involved in rehearsal and/or presentation/production and estimated audience size).
Your requirements for dressing room space, technical needs (lights, sound, projection screen, piano, etc.), and other facilities or equipment.
Your needs for staff to be provided by the Liberty for stage crew, lights, sound, etc.
Your plans for any refreshments to be served (some items are inappropriate for the theatre; alcoholic beverages must be pre-approved as well as meeting state liquor control regulations).
Who will be responsible for cleaning up immediately after your usage (name and phone).
What time you expect to vacate the building so it can be locked (you will continue to incur hourly charges until the building is actually closed and locked).
Reservation and use of space is not confirmed until receipt of payment and acceptance of agreement by Liberty Restoration, Inc. Signed agreement and advance payment must be received by LRI no later than 30 days prior to rental date. Once confirmed, rental fees are non-refundable.
